What Are Aluminum Tile Trim Internal Corners?

Aluminum internal corners are connecting pieces used where two tile trims meet at an inside angle (usually 90°).
They ensure:

  • Perfectly aligned edges

  • No exposed sharp tile cuts

  • A polished, professional finish

  • Protection against cracks, moisture, and impact

For large projects—especially in hospitality, residential towers, shopping malls, and renovation work—using internal corners saves time and improves installation consistency.


Why Aluminum Internal Corners Are the Best Choice

Compared to PVC or stainless steel, aluminum internal corners strike the perfect balance between durability, performance, and cost-effectiveness. Here’s why builders prefer them:

1. Strong and Long-Lasting

High-quality aluminum profiles are corrosion-resistant, rust-proof, and suitable for humid environments like bathrooms and kitchens.
They won’t yellow or deform over time.

2. Perfect Seamless Finish

Internal corners eliminate the need to cut tiles at awkward angles.
The result: smooth, uniform, and clean edges that significantly improve the overall appearance.

3. Compatible With All Aluminum Tile Trim Models

Whether the project uses:

  • Round edge trims

  • Square edge trims

  • L-shaped trims

  • Decorative trims

Internal corners ensure stable and seamless connections.

4. Wide Range of Colors & Surface Treatments

Modern aluminum trims now offer:

  • Anodized finish

  • Brushed finish

  • Powder-coated colors

  • Polished mirror finish

This allows designers to match trims with tiles, cabinets, or interior themes.
